I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Weblogic Java Discussion :

weblogic.xml n'est plus reconnu


Sujet :

Weblogic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re éprouvé
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Avril 2003
    Messages
    1 309
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Seine Saint Denis (Île de France)

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: Service public

    Informations forums :
    Inscription : Avril 2003
    Messages : 1 309
    Par défaut weblogic.xml n'est plus reconnu
    J'ai fait quelques modifs mineures dans mon appli. Elle fonctionne avec Tomcat mais avec Weblogic 8.1 sp5. J'ai le problème suivant dès le démarrage du serveur :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    ####<26 janv. 2007 06 h 52 CET> <Notice> <WebLogicServer> <t2ktesr02> <myserver> <main> <<WLS Kernel>> <> <BEA-000360> <Server started in RUNNING mode> 
    ####<26 janv. 2007 06 h 52 CET> <Notice> <WebLogicServer> <t2ktesr02> <myserver> <ListenThread.Default> <<WLS Kernel>> <> <BEA-000355> <Thread "ListenThread.Default" listening on port 7015, ip address *.*> 
    ####<26 janv. 2007 09 h 57 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'3' for queue: 'weblogic.kernel.System'> <<WLS Kernel>> <> <BEA-101247> <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E': Public ID references the old version of the Servlet DTD. You must change the public ID in web.xml file to "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N".> 
    ####<26 janv. 2007 09 h 57 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'3' for queue: 'weblogic.kernel.System'> <<WLS Kernel>> <> <BEA-101248> <[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E']: Deployment descriptor "weblogic.xml" is malformed. Check against the DTD: org.xml.sax.SAXParseException: cvc-elt.1: Cannot find the declaration of element 'weblogic-web-app'. (line 1, column 19).> 
    ####<26 janv. 2007 09 h 57 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'0' for queue: 'weblogic.admin.HTTP'> <inout> <> <BEA-101247> <: Public ID references the old version of the Servlet DTD. You must change the public ID in web.xml file to "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N".> 
    ####<26 janv. 2007 09 h 57 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'0' for queue: 'weblogic.admin.HTTP'> <inout> <> <BEA-101248> <[null]: Deployment descriptor "weblogic.xml" is malformed. Check against the DTD: org.xml.sax.SAXParseException: cvc-elt.1: Cannot find the declaration of element 'weblogic-web-app'. (line 1, column 19).> 
    ####<26 janv. 2007 15 h 13 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'0' for queue: 'weblogic.kernel.System'> <<WLS Kernel>> <> <BEA-101247> <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E': Public ID references the old version of the Servlet DTD. You must change the public ID in web.xml file to "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N".> 
    ####<26 janv. 2007 15 h 13 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'0' for queue: 'weblogic.kernel.System'> <<WLS Kernel>> <> <BEA-101248> <[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E']: Deployment descriptor "weblogic.xml" is malformed. Check against the DTD: org.xml.sax.SAXParseException: cvc-elt.1: Cannot find the declaration of element 'weblogic-web-app'. (line 1, column 19).> 
    ####<26 janv. 2007 15 h 28 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'2' for queue: 'weblogic.kernel.System'> <<WLS Kernel>> <> <BEA-101247> <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E': Public ID references the old version of the Servlet DTD. You must change the public ID in web.xml file to "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N".> 
    ####<26 janv. 2007 15 h 28 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'2' for queue: 'weblogic.kernel.System'> <<WLS Kernel>> <> <BEA-101248> <[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E']: Deployment descriptor "weblogic.xml" is malformed. Check against the DTD: org.xml.sax.SAXParseException: cvc-elt.1: Cannot find the declaration of element 'weblogic-web-app'. (line 1, column 19).> 
    ####<26 janv. 2007 15 h 31 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'3' for queue: 'weblogic.kernel.System'> <<WLS Kernel>> <> <BEA-101247> <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E': Public ID references the old version of the Servlet DTD. You must change the public ID in web.xml file to "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N".> 
    ####<26 janv. 2007 15 h 31 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'3' for queue: 'weblogic.kernel.System'> <<WLS Kernel>> <> <BEA-101248> <[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E']: Deployment descriptor "weblogic.xml" is malformed. Check against the DTD: org.xml.sax.SAXParseException: cvc-elt.1: Cannot find the declaration of element 'weblogic-web-app'. (line 1, column 19).> 
    ####<26 janv. 2007 15 h 32 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'2' for queue: 'weblogic.kernel.System'> <<WLS Kernel>> <> <BEA-101247> <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E': Public ID references the old version of the Servlet DTD. You must change the public ID in web.xml file to "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N".> 
    ####<26 janv. 2007 15 h 32 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'2' for queue: 'weblogic.kernel.System'> <<WLS Kernel>> <> <BEA-101248> <[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E']: Deployment descriptor "weblogic.xml" is malformed. Check against the DTD: org.xml.sax.SAXParseException: cvc-elt.1: Cannot find the declaration of element 'weblogic-web-app'. (line 1, column 19).> 
    ####<26 janv. 2007 15 h 34 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'1' for queue: 'weblogic.kernel.System'> <<WLS Kernel>> <> <BEA-101247> <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E': Public ID references the old version of the Servlet DTD. You must change the public ID in web.xml file to "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N".> 
    ####<26 janv. 2007 15 h 34 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'1' for queue: 'weblogic.kernel.System'> <<WLS Kernel>> <> <BEA-101248> <[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E']: Deployment descriptor "weblogic.xml" is malformed. Check against the DTD: org.xml.sax.SAXParseException: cvc-elt.1: Cannot find the declaration of element 'weblogic-web-app'. (line 1, column 19).> 
    ####<26 janv. 2007 15 h 37 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'0' for queue: 'weblogic.kernel.System'> <<WLS Kernel>> <> <BEA-101247> <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E': Public ID references the old version of the Servlet DTD. You must change the public ID in web.xml file to "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N".> 
    ####<26 janv. 2007 15 h 37 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'0' for queue: 'weblogic.kernel.System'> <<WLS Kernel>> <> <BEA-101248> <[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E']: Deployment descriptor "weblogic.xml" is malformed. Check against the DTD: org.xml.sax.SAXParseException: cvc-elt.1: Cannot find the declaration of element 'weblogic-web-app'. (line 1, column 19).> 
    ####<26 janv. 2007 15 h 52 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'1' for queue: 'weblogic.kernel.System'> <<WLS Kernel>> <> <BEA-101247> <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E': Public ID references the old version of the Servlet DTD. You must change the public ID in web.xml file to "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N".> 
    ####<26 janv. 2007 15 h 52 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'1' for queue: 'weblogic.kernel.System'> <<WLS Kernel>> <> <BEA-101248> <[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E']: Deployment descriptor "weblogic.xml" is malformed. Check against the DTD: org.xml.sax.SAXParseException: cvc-elt.1: Cannot find the declaration of element 'weblogic-web-app'. (line 1, column 19).> 
    ####<26 janv. 2007 15 h 57 CET> <Notice> <Security> <t2ktesr02> <myserver> <main> <<WLS Kernel>> <> <BEA-090082> <Security initializing using security realm myrealm.> 
    ####<26 janv. 2007 15 h 57 CET> <Notice> <WebLogicServer> <t2ktesr02> <myserver> <main> <<WLS Kernel>> <> <BEA-000327> <Starting WebLogic Admin Server "myserver" for domain "inoutrecette"> 
    ####<26 janv. 2007 15 h 57 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<main> <<WLS Kernel>> <> <BEA-101247> <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E': Public ID references the old version of the Servlet DTD. You must change the public ID in web.xml file to "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N".> 
    ####<26 janv. 2007 15 h 57 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<main> <<WLS Kernel>> <> <BEA-101248> <[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E']: Deployment descriptor "weblogic.xml" is malformed. Check against the DTD: org.xml.sax.SAXParseException: cvc-elt.1: Cannot find the declaration of element 'weblogic-web-app'. (line 1, column 19).> 
    ####<26 janv. 2007 15 h 58 CET> <Notice> <WebLogicServer> <t2ktesr02> <myserver> <main> <<WLS Kernel>> <> <BEA-000360> <Server started in RUNNING mode> 
    ####<26 janv. 2007 15 h 58 CET> <Notice> <WebLogicServer> <t2ktesr02> <myserver> <ListenThread.Default> <<WLS Kernel>> <> <BEA-000355> <Thread "ListenThread.Default" listening on port 7015, ip address *.*> 
    ####<26 janv. 2007 16 h 02 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'4' for queue: 'weblogic.kernel.System'> <<WLS Kernel>> <> <BEA-101247> <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E': Public ID references the old version of the Servlet DTD. You must change the public ID in web.xml file to "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N".> 
    ####<26 janv. 2007 16 h 02 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'4' for queue: 'weblogic.kernel.System'> <<WLS Kernel>> <> <BEA-101248> <[Application: 'D:\Applis\BEA\user_projects\domains\inoutrecette\applications', Module: 'INOUT-RECETTE']: Deployment descriptor "weblogic.xml" is malformed. Check against the DTD: org.xml.sax.SAXParseException: cvc-elt.1: Cannot find the declaration of element 'weblogic-web-app'. (line 1, column 19).> 
    ####<26 janv. 2007 16 h 02 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'1' for queue: 'weblogic.admin.HTTP'> <inout> <> <BEA-101247> <: Public ID references the old version of the Servlet DTD. You must change the public ID in web.xml file to "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N".> 
    ####<26 janv. 2007 16 h 02 CET> <Warning> <HTTP> <t2ktesr02> <myserver> <ExecuteThread: '1' for queue: 'weblogic.admin.HTTP'> <inout> <> <BEA-101248> <[null]: Deployment descriptor "weblogic.xml" is malformed. Check against the DTD: org.xml.sax.SAXParseException: cvc-elt.1: Cannot find the declaration of element 'weblogic-web-app'. (line 1, column 19).>
    Comme le weblogic.xml n'est pas reconnu, mon appli plante rapidement.
    Bien sûr, je n'ai pas touché au web.xml ni au weblogic.xml, ce serait trop simple. Et ni la config ni la version de Weblogic n'a changé.
    J'ai essayé en mettant
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    <!DOCTYPE web-app
      PUBLIC "-//Sun Microsystems, Inc.//DTD Web Application 2.3//EN" 
      "http://java.sun.com/dtd/web-app_2_3.dtd">
    dans le web.xml mais j'ai le même message.

    Mon weblogic.xml :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    <weblogic-web-app>
    	<container-descriptor>
    		<prefer-web-inf-classes>true</prefer-web-inf-classes>
    	</container-descriptor>
    </weblogic-web-app>
    Ajouter ce qui suit au début du weblogic.xml n'a rien changé :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    <?xml version="1.0" encoding="ISO-8859-1"?>
    <!DOCTYPE weblogic-web-app
    PUBLIC "-//BEA Systems, Inc.//DTD Web Application 8.1//EN"
    "http://www.bea.com/servers/wls810/dtd/weblogic810-web-jar.dtd">
    J'ai redémarré le service et redéployé l'application, ça n'a rien changé.
    J'ai l'impression que le message d'erreur n'a rien à voir avec le vrai problème mais je ne connais pas assez Weblogic pour trouver d'où ça peut venir.

  2. #2
    Membre éprouvé
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Avril 2003
    Messages
    1 309
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Seine Saint Denis (Île de France)

    Informations professionnelles :
    Activité : Ingénieur développement logiciels
    Secteur : Service public

    Informations forums :
    Inscription : Avril 2003
    Messages : 1 309
    Par défaut
    La même application installée sur un nouveau service Weblogic fonctionne !
    Quelqu'un a une idée du pourquoi de la chose ?

Discussions similaires

  1. Mon lecteur de CD / DVD n'est plus reconnu
    Par Daejung dans le forum Windows Vista
    Réponses: 1
    Dernier message: 02/01/2011, 19h28
  2. [AC-2007] La fonction date() n'est plus reconnue après le déploiement
    Par gerarddurand dans le forum Runtime
    Réponses: 11
    Dernier message: 05/10/2010, 11h58
  3. NAV n'est plus reconnu par Windows
    Par Kryos dans le forum Sécurité
    Réponses: 0
    Dernier message: 23/11/2009, 23h33
  4. Disque Dur qui n'est plus reconnu par Xp - USB
    Par phoque.r dans le forum Windows XP
    Réponses: 12
    Dernier message: 29/02/2008, 20h39
  5. Souris optique n'est plus reconnue
    Par kimz dans le forum Périphériques
    Réponses: 8
    Dernier message: 07/01/2008, 19h11

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o